Bus X travels a distance of 360 km in 5 hours whereas bus Y travels a distance of 476 km in 7 hours. Which
bus travels faster ?

उत्तर

We should first consider Bus X.
Distance travelled (d1) = 360 km
Time taken (d1) = 5 hr

So, we can calculate the speed as :

`"Speed" = "Distance"/"Time"`

Thus , the speed of Bus X is 72 km/h. 

Similarly,

For Bus Y : 

Distance travelled

Time taken (t2) = 7 hr

So , we can calculate the speed as : 

`"Speed" = "Distance"/"Time"`

Thus , the speed of Bus Y is 68 km/h.

Speed of Bus X is more than of Bus Y. Hence , Bus X travels Faster .
